#7a0bb4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7a0bb4 is composed of 47.8% red, 4.3% green and 70.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 32.2% cyan, 93.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 29.4% black. It has a hue angle of 279.4 degrees, a saturation of 88.5% and a lightness of 37.5%. #7a0bb4 color hex could be obtained by blending #f416ff with #000069. Closest websafe color is: #6600cc.

#7a0bb4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7a0bb4 has RGB values of R:122, G:11, B:180 and CMYK values of C:0.32, M:0.94, Y:0, K:0.29. Its decimal value is 7998388.
